Abstract

In this paper, we present an adaptive multirate multistage PIC receiver designed for UMTS base stations. Its adaptive selection of the partial cancellation parameters and the amplitudes of the regenerated signals fights against the near–far effect, a serious enemy of conventional PIC receivers. The receiver has low computational complexity and it outperforms other commonly employed receivers such as the correlation, the multirate SIC and the conventional PIC receivers.
